This is the 10/6/1973 Michigan State at Notre Dame game. There have been a few comments about unifrom combinations that were used in these vintage games. Here's another to contemplate. A shout out to Sparty and the Califlower Helmet. The logo was so large and white that the white against the green background the logo resembled a giant califlower. About the game The Irish won the national championship this year. MSU wasn't the same team they were in the mid 60's but they were no easy out either. This one went down to the wire. Ray Scott subbed in for Lindsay Nelson with Paul Hornung. This isn't the best quality but it is very early ESPN with no scroll or watermark. I claim no rights.

Other than the Sugar Bowl win over Alabama, this was the closest game ND had all year. ND averaged 350.2 rushing yards per game in '73. Ara mentioned once that he talked to Delaware coach Tubby Raymond before the season about his philosophies on the Wing-T. Future ND coach Ty Willingham, who was recruited as a QB, was the holder for placekicks.
